Binyamin spelled with or without a second Yud
In Tanach the name Binyomin appears 150 times as בנימן. It appears 16 times as בנימין. Why the difference?
The 16 times it appears with a Yud are as follows.

The spelling of the name פינחס Pinchas in Tanach
In the entire Tanach the name Pinchas פינחס is spelled with a Yud. The only place the Yud is missing is שמואל א: א. ג.
